FLI
FLI is an early animation format created by Autodesk for their Animator software in the late 1980s. It stores frame-by-frame animation data using delta compression, recording only the pixels that change between frames to reduce file size. FLI was popular for creating simple animations on DOS-based systems but is rarely used in modern workflows.
AVIF
AVIF (AV1 Image File Format) is a modern image format based on the AV1 video codec developed by the Alliance for Open Media. It delivers superior compression efficiency compared to JPEG and PNG, often reducing file sizes by 50% or more while maintaining excellent visual quality. AVIF supports HDR, wide color gamut, and transparency, making it an ideal choice for the modern web.
